Hernando Audubon Meeting: Owl’s Nest Sanctuary for Wildlife. Sanctuary founder Kris Porter will explain what wildlife rehabilitators do and how they work to conserve and preserve native Florida wildlife. Hear about Owl’s Nest Sanctuary’s most memorable cases and learn how to help them accomplish their goals and save wildlife. A couple of animals will be displayed. The meeting will be held on Thursday, January 27, at 7 p.m. at Brooksville Woman’s Club, 131 S. Main Street, Brooksville. Masks and social distancing are required. Hernando Audubon Birding Trip to SunWest Park (Pasco County), Saturday, January 15. Meet at 8 a.m. at 17362 Old Dixie Highway, Hudson. SunWest Park has been developed around a former limestone mine creating a 70-acre spring-fed lake. It attracts ducks, shorebirds, gulls and terns.
